#e1997e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e1997e is composed of 88.2% red, 60% green and 49.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 32% magenta, 44%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 16.4 degrees, a saturation of 62.3% and a lightness of 68.8%. #e1997e color hex could be obtained by blending #fffffc with #c33300.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

● #e1997e color description : Very soft orange.
#e1997e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e1997e has RGB values of R:225, G:153, B:126 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.32, Y:0.44,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 14784894.
